Homecoming at Last!

We are right in the thick of Homecoming Weekend. Things started off with a blast last night at the Dinner with Lord Revelstoke. It was a delightful evening, and everyone seemed to thoroughly enjoy themselves. Ann & Edna-Mae and the events committee outdid themselves, and made the Golf Clubhouse look fabulous. Lord Revelstoke was delightful and seems to be enjoying his visit to Revelstoke.

Today at the museum we had a lot of people come in to see our exhibits and check out the new cookbooks. Samples of some of the recipes were made by our volunteers and everyone seemed to be quite happy to do some taste testing.

Upstairs, we had a table full of memorabilia, including photo albums from Golden Spike Days, newspapers from the 1974 homecoming, high school annuals and many other items. These were enjoyed by many people and there was plenty of reminiscing going on.

We had good groups for our downtown walking tour and the Cemetery Tour. For tomorrow, we are going to cancel the afternoon walking tour and add another evening Cemetery Tour.
